P. Voss et al., Photon statistics of single-mode zeros and ones from an erbium-doped fiberamplifier measured by means of homodyne tomography, IEEE PHOTON, 12(10), 2000, pp. 1340-1342
We report measurement of the photon-number distributions of zeros and ones
that emerge from an erbium-doped fiber amplifer (EDFA) in an on-off modulat
ed communication system. Single-mode single-photon resolution was achieved
by employing the method of optical homodyne tomography. The measured distri
butions agree with the quantum predictions of a Bose-Einstein distribution
for the zeros and a Laguerre (noncentral negative binomial) distribution fo
r the ones over a dynamic range up to 40 dB. The resulting noise figure of
the amplifier compares well to that measured by an optical spectrum analyze
r.
